 # Buying State Land in Texas: A Guide to Opportunities and Regulations

Texas, known for its vast landscapes and rich history, offers a unique opportunity for individuals and organizations to purchase state land. With millions of acres of public land available, buyers can find properties that suit their needs, whether for recreational, agricultural, or investment purposes.


*Types of State Land Available*

The Texas General Land Office (GLO) manages various types of state land, including:


- *Agricultural land*: Suitable for farming, ranching, and livestock production.

- *Recreational land*: Ideal for hunting, fishing, and outdoor activities.

- *Coastal land*: Properties along the Gulf Coast, offering opportunities for development and conservation.


*Benefits of Buying State Land*

Purchasing state land in Texas can offer several benefits, including:


- *Affordable prices*: State land can be more affordable than private property, making it an attractive option for buyers.

- *Diverse uses*: State land can be used for various purposes, such as agriculture, recreation, or conservation.

- *Potential for appreciation*: State land can appreciate in value over time, making it a potentially lucrative investment.


*Regulations and Requirements*

Buyers must comply with Texas state laws and regulations when purchasing state land. Some key considerations include:


- *Eligibility requirements*: Buyers must meet specific eligibility requirements, such as being a Texas resident or a qualified business entity.

- *Application process*: Buyers must submit an application and provide required documentation, such as proof of residency or financial statements.

- *Lease or purchase agreements*: Buyers must enter into a lease or purchase agreement, which outlines the terms and conditions of the land use.


*How to Purchase State Land*

To purchase state land in Texas, buyers can follow these steps:


- *Research available properties*: Browse the GLO website or contact a real estate agent specializing in state land sales.

- *Determine eligibility*: Review the eligibility requirements and ensure you meet the necessary criteria.

- *Submit an application*: Provide the required documentation and submit an application for the desired property.

- *Review and sign agreements*: Carefully review the lease or purchase agreement and sign the documents.
